Maintainers must never compute placement locally; always query Shardmap, since rebalancing can remap logical partitions without notice. Writes are routed through the Quorumgate proxy, which enforces per-shard rate limits and handles failover during migrations. All Shardmap and Quorumgate requests require internal authentication, and the current staging key is provided below.

app token of kagap-tafog = vxb7-1L6kA2y

## Changelog — Pixelwash v3.2

Heads up: EXIF scrubbing is now ON by default for all uploads. Previously we only stripped GPS tags; now the whole metadata block goes unless the tenant opts out. If you're testing locally and wondering why your camera-model assertions fail, that's why. Orientation is baked into pixels before stripping, so rotation is safe. The current defaults for the scrub worker are listed below.

service settings:
[fraath]
port = 5672
region = west-1
host = fraath.norvalabs.corp
timeout_ms = 750
retries = 2

## Markdown rendering pipeline

Quick tour: everything a user types in Notchpad flows through the Inkmill pipeline — sanitize, parse, plugin pass, then render to HTML. The plugin pass is where most surprises live; plugins run in declaration order and can rewrite the AST, so a misbehaving one can mangle output for everybody downstream. If rendering looks wrong, bisect the plugin list before blaming the parser. We keep a table of registered plugins, their owners, and rollback steps on the internal wiki here.

wiki page, baguf-kahap: https://confluence.tolvaqsys.internal/browse/display/projects/8d5f528f

## Tile Cache — Onboarding Notes

Reviewer: the Mapperly tile-rendering cache sits between the renderer and the Corvand edge nodes. Cache keys are zoom/x/y; TTL is 72h. Eviction is LRU, capped by TILECACHE_MAX_GB. No PII transits this layer. Config lives in /etc/mapperly/cache.env; only the deploy role can read it. The cache authenticates to the purge API with a shared secret, set on the next line:

secret setting of tajof-bahif: COURIER_KEY3=65d